Ok, I had a pretty interesting situation during my last three player game. I initiate a power attack for 6 STR against the Martell player while I have Fury of the Stag as my revealed plot card. The Martell player defends with Ellaria Sand. It's at this point I believe that Player 3's Walder Frey is supposed to jump in on my side of the challenge (meaning I am now attacking with a deadly character). Now, I would like to use Fury of the Stag's ability to take control of Ellaria Sand but am unsure if she would already be dead due to the attacking deadly character. I guess what I'm asking is:

1. Are plot effects like those of Fury of the Stag and keywords like deadly and vigilant considered passive abilities as far as the timing is concerned?

2. If so, does that mean that I (as the first player at the time) could have decided to have Fury of the Stag's ability resolve before deadly? Thus taking Ellaria Sand out of the challenge and into my possession before she could be chosen to die?

Yes. Both are resolved as passives, so the First Player would decide the order.
